* Add a GetMlaunchArguments task that computes the mlaunch arguments to install
or launch an app in either the simulator or on device.
* Implement the MSBuild logic to make the Run target (provided by .NET) launch
mlaunch (for iOS, tvOS and watchOS) or the built app (for macOS). This is done
by setting the RunCommand and RunArguments properties (which the Run target uses)
to the correct values.

* make msbuild/ after tools/.
Build msbuild/ after tools/, so that mlaunch builds when building from source,
since its build needs the MSBuild logic installed by msbuild/.
